Output 1025824ad66d77e2c75164db3bf0d112544c33ec6012984b46519d47ed5d4c6a:0

value
83000
script pubkey
OP_0 OP_PUSHBYTES_20 61ae9adf49c41c03259d852ae1d3fbf59bf36da4
address
bc1qvxhf4h6fcswqxfvas54wr5lm7kdlxmdy7q5ktr
transaction
1025824ad66d77e2c75164db3bf0d112544c33ec6012984b46519d47ed5d4c6a
confirmations
122174
spent
true